Finance Review Summary — Pellavar Launch

For the finance team: the Pellavar home unit launch tracked 4% under budget through pre-production. Tooling costs at the Grenholt facility came in as forecast; marketing spend is front-loaded into the first six weeks. Break-even is modelled at month eleven, assuming the mid-case volume scenario. Contingency remains untouched. One item below is for finance eyes only.

management briefing: Gross margin on Zorael came in at 20 percent against a plan of 20 percent. Only 9 of the 100 pilot accounts renewed Zorael, so a churn review is set for April 15.

# Flaglight Rollouts — Approvals

Quick version for on-call: any rollout touching more than 5% of traffic needs an approval in Flaglight before the ramp continues. Kill switches don't need approval — just flip them and note it in the incident channel. Scheduled ramps pause automatically if error budget burns hot. If you're stuck at 2 a.m. with a pending approval, there's one person authorized to override, and that's the approver below.

account owner for tagep-bafof: Norael Gilax Juleth

**14:22 — Rollout framework regression confirmed.** The Lanternfall flag service began serving stale evaluation rules after the 14:05 deploy, affecting roughly 12% of gated traffic. Marit from the platform team traced the fault to a cache-priming step that ran before the rules snapshot finished syncing. Reviewers should check that the ordering guard in the retry patch actually blocks early priming. For reference during review, the offending build is identified by the token below.

session token of bajeg-bajop = htk4_6c57

## Step 6: Retrying failed exports

When the Fernhollow export queue reports failures, do not simply re-run the deploy. First drain the dead-letter queue with `ferncli queue drain --dry-run` and confirm the failure count matches the dashboard. Retries are idempotent only if EXPORT_DEDUPE_WINDOW is set to at least 900 seconds, so verify that value in the env file before proceeding. The retry worker also authenticates separately from the main service, and its credential must appear on the following line.

vault entry, fadup-tagag: RELAY_SECRET8=2fd92179